JOB DESCRIPTION   As part of the international marketing team of Havana Club at Pernod Ricard , you will contribute to strengthening Havana Club’s cultural relevance and desirability worldwide. Working at our Paris headquarters, you will support the Brand Communication, Content, Partnerships & Experience team in making Havana Club a truly iconic and culturally connected brand across markets. This internship offers a 360° exposure to global brand building from communication strategy and content creation to large-scale brand experiences, cultural collaborations and influencer marketing. ROLE & RESPONSIBILITIES: MISSION 1 : BRAND COMMUNICATION & CONTENT (30%) Your responsibilities will include: Contributing to the development of global communication campaigns (ATL & digital) Supporting creative brief writing for agencies and production partners Coordinating content production (shoots, toolkits, social assets, guidelines) Ensuring consistency of brand tone of voice and visual identity across touchpoints Conducting monthly benchmarks on competitors and culturally relevant brands Identifying emerging content trends (social formats, creators, platforms) Post campaign report and analysis You will act as a key liaison between global teams, agencies and local markets to ensure smooth implementation and strong brand coherence. MISSION 2: BRAND PARTNERSHIPS & EXPERIENCE (60%) BRAND EXPERIENCE 30 % Following the successful rollout of our new global brand experience across key festivals in 2025, our ambition for 2026 is to scale and amplify impact. In this context, you will: Support the coordination of Havana Club festival activations worldwide Assist in the deployment of the global activation toolkit to markets Ensure consistency across local adaptations (guidelines, production follow-up, best practices sharing) Participate in briefing content teams for on-site content production Help build activation recap decks and performance reports Identify optimization and expansion opportunities for future editions You will collaborate closely with local teams to guarantee excellence in execution and premium brand representation. BRAND PARTNERSHIPS & INFLUENCE 30% You will support the development and execution of Havana Club’s global influence & cultural partnership strategy. Influencer & Creator Campaign Management Support end-to-end management of global influencer campaigns (briefing, contracts, content validation, reporting) Help design and implement the influencer roadmap aligned with brand positioning and target markets Source and evaluate relevant global talents (creators, DJs, artists, cultural opinion leaders) Build guidelines and best practices for local markets Monitor KPIs and monthly performance Cultural Collaborations & Artist Roadmap Contribute to the strategic development of major cultural collaborations Support coordination of artist partnerships (roadmap, asset production, toolkit, launch readiness) Assist in events organization within the influence ecosystem Ensure strong earned media and cultural impact Creative & Strategic Support Be a creative force within the team, bringing fresh ideas for creator content and cultural activations Conduct monthly benchmarks on competitors and top-performing brands (events & influence) Track emerging large-scale cultural talents and trends MISSION 3: TEAM SUPPORT AND OPERATIONNAL EXCELLENCE (10%) Support operational coordination (events logistics, orders, seeding, shooting preparation & deliveries) Contribute to internal organization and cross-team alignment Share insights, trends reports and cultural inspiration with the team REQUIRED SKILLS What you know: Strong interest in brand marketing (communication campaigns, events, influencer ecosystem, social platforms) Good creative eye and sensitivity to content visual & cultural trends Good project management skills and autonomy First successful experience(s) in project coordination Fluent English (written & oral), Spanish and/or French are a plus Who you are: Student in Marketing and/or Communication Energetic, curious and collaborative Comfortable working with multiple stakeholders in an international environment Organized, proactive and solution-oriented Passionate about music and cultural scenes (Latin, Afrobeat, Afrohouse, global festivals) Digitally savvy and highly familiar with social media formats and creator culture Creative and confident in sharing new ideas Able to navigate the processes of a large international company while remaining agile Your Main interlocutors : Marketing Team (Marketing Managers, Digital managers, Architecture and activations managers brand ambassador) Local market entities Agencies WHERE DO YOU COME FROM : We don’t care what school you are coming from or how long your CV is, as long as you’re motivated and ready to commit to a great internship :)   To apply, you must be able to complete 6 months of internship and have an agreement issued by your school/university.    And you'll benefit from these advantages: · Gross salary from 1410€ (Bac +4 and gap year) to 1550€ (Bac +5) per month · Company restaurant · Unlimited access to the Coursera training platform to enhance your experience. · Employee events (Masterclasses, conferences, etc.)   All in a friendly, supportive environment that will help you to progress and build a solid professional network: 92.2% of our interns and alternates recommend us as an employer (Happy Trainees 2025)!   Pernod Ricard is committed to offering equal opportunities to all talents.
